- The initial work to support native compilation on LoongArch64 has completed, with further changes currently
|
||||
in preparation. In accordance with the [Software Development and Build Convention for LoongArch Architectures](https://github.com/loongson/la-softdev-convention),
|
||||
this release sets the default march level to `la64v1.0`, covering the desktop and server processors of 3X5000
|
||||
and newer series. However, embedded chips without LSX (Loongson SIMD eXtension), such as 2K0300 SoC, are not
|
||||
supported. `pkgsCross.loongarch64-linux-embedded` can be used to build software and systems for these platforms.
